... Point-to-Point Radio • Point-to-Multipoint Communications 30 Product Description 15 The TriQuint TGA2521- three stage HPA MMIC design using TriQuint’s proven 0. Power pHEMT process. The TGA2521-SM is designed to support a variety of millimeter wave applications including point-to-point digital radio -15 and other K band linear gain applications. ...
